Nicetown-Tioga, Philadelphia, PA Local Guide

Cheapest Available Nicetown-Tioga Apartments for Rent

 

The cheapest available apartment rental in the Nicetown-Tioga area of Philadelphia, PA is a 1 Bed unit found at Tioga Park priced from $881. 1228-1242 W Allegheny Ave has the second lowest priced unit, which is a 1 Bed apartment currently listed from $890. Here are the most affordable Nicetown-Tioga apartments for rent in Philadelphia, PA:

Apartment ListingModel NameBed/BathPriced From
Tioga Park1br1b1BR,1BA$881
1228-1242 W Allegheny Ave1 Beds, 1 Baths1BR,1BA$890
Allegheny Apartments1 bedroom 1 bath1BR,1BA$924
Germantown Apartments1 BR, 1 BTH1BR,1BA$1,050
Edgewood Apartments1 Bedroom 1 Bathroom1BR,1BA$1,075

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Nicetown-Tioga Apartments

What is the price of a cheap apartment in Nicetown-Tioga?

The cheapest apartment in Nicetown-Tioga is Tioga Park which is listed at $881, while the average apartment in Nicetown-Tioga costs $1,775.

What types of apartments are the cheapest in Nicetown-Tioga?

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 9 regular apartments in Nicetown-Tioga that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
